my tank has recently been getting alga break outs in the watter and has been extremely green tinted to my water and its pissing me off , I never encounter this problem before , I think this is happening dew to the lighting + hours of run time + who knows what else . I have a 6' x 24" x 24" tank I run 3 duel 4' t-8's 6 inch above the watter line , each duel baluster I have 1 antic and 1 6,500K THAT equals 3 antic and 3 at 6,500k I run my lights 11hrs straight each day x's 7 days a week .

Question 1 - Is it my best interest to not run the lights so many hours a day, Should I have a day that I run no lighting \Or a combo of both ?

Question 2 - If I install a UV sterilizer will it curve or solve the problem of cloudy/green tinted water ( Is there a cheep way to make a UV sterilizer ) ?
